Bitcoin Forum
May 10, 2024, 01:14:17 PM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: svn rev 103/104: listaccounts, listtransactions*, and -rpctimeout  (Read 1813 times)
Gavin Andresen (OP)
Legendary
*
qt
Offline Offline

Activity: 1652
Merit: 2216


Chief Scientist


View Profile WWW
December 16, 2010, 01:22:50 AM
Last edit: December 16, 2010, 06:21:12 PM by gavinandresen
 #1

I just committed svn rev 103.  Changes are:

listaccounts :  lists all the accounts in your wallet along with their current balances.

listtransactions : call it with no arguments, or give it '*' as the account name, and it lists the last N (default 10, as before) transactions from all accounts.  Part of this change is disallowing '*' as an account name.

-rpctimeout : Thanks to Mt`AwAy who pointed out that, if somebody was allowed to connect to the bitcoin rpc port (via -rpcallowip), then they could connect, do nothing, and hang the connection, causing a denial-of-RPC-service.  Now bitcoin's RPC thread will close the connection if it doesn't get the HTTP request within -rpctimeout (default 30) seconds.

How often do you get the chance to work on a potentially world-changing project?
1715346857
Hero Member
*
Offline Offline

Posts: 1715346857

View Profile Personal Message (Offline)

Ignore
1715346857
Reply with quote  #2

1715346857
Report to moderator
1715346857
Hero Member
*
Offline Offline

Posts: 1715346857

View Profile Personal Message (Offline)

Ignore
1715346857
Reply with quote  #2

1715346857
Report to moderator
Even if you use Bitcoin through Tor, the way transactions are handled by the network makes anonymity difficult to achieve. Do not expect your transactions to be anonymous unless you really know what you're doing.
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
1715346857
Hero Member
*
Offline Offline

Posts: 1715346857

View Profile Personal Message (Offline)

Ignore
1715346857
Reply with quote  #2

1715346857
Report to moderator
1715346857
Hero Member
*
Offline Offline

Posts: 1715346857

View Profile Personal Message (Offline)

Ignore
1715346857
Reply with quote  #2

1715346857
Report to moderator
1715346857
Hero Member
*
Offline Offline

Posts: 1715346857

View Profile Personal Message (Offline)

Ignore
1715346857
Reply with quote  #2

1715346857
Report to moderator
Gavin Andresen (OP)
Legendary
*
qt
Offline Offline

Activity: 1652
Merit: 2216


Chief Scientist


View Profile WWW
December 16, 2010, 06:24:05 PM
 #2

... and I just noticed an egregious bug:  listtransactions was reporting the receiving address instead of the account name for "receive" transactions.  Fix is svn rev 104.  Please bang on it and let me know if I screwed anything else up.

While I was committing, I also added "time" to transaction info output, and fixed a little bug reported a while ago (setgenerate true 0 is now the same as setgenerate false).

How often do you get the chance to work on a potentially world-changing project?
bitcoinex
Sr. Member
****
Offline Offline

Activity: 350
Merit: 252


probiwon.com


View Profile WWW
January 15, 2011, 02:30:39 PM
 #3

When will the official release of the next version of the client with these features?

New bitcoin lottery: probiwon.com
- Moжeт, ты eщё и в Heвидимyю Pyкy Pынкa вepyeшь? - Зaчeм жe вepoвaть в тo, чтo мoжнo нaблюдaть нeпocpeдcтвeннo?
Gavin Andresen (OP)
Legendary
*
qt
Offline Offline

Activity: 1652
Merit: 2216


Chief Scientist


View Profile WWW
January 15, 2011, 10:35:06 PM
 #4

When will the official release of the next version of the client with these features?

There's one tricky accounts-related bug that I think needs to get fixed before the next release:
   https://github.com/bitcoin/bitcoin/issues#issue/25

The only other possibly critical bug is:
  https://github.com/bitcoin/bitcoin/issues/#issue/28

... although I haven't been able to reproduce it, even running bitcoind on top of the 'valgrind' memory checker.

I plan to pull patches into the integration git branch early next week, and I'll ask for help testing the result.

How often do you get the chance to work on a potentially world-changing project?
ShadowOfHarbringer
Legendary
*
Offline Offline

Activity: 1470
Merit: 1005


Bringing Legendary Har® to you since 1952


View Profile
January 16, 2011, 04:35:02 AM
 #5

BTW:

Did Satoshi contribute anything to bitcoin code lately ? You know, there are already rumors on the forum that he is dead or whatever Tongue
* ShadowOfHarbringer is too lazy to check himself.

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!